Subject: Release handover — ShrinkRay CLI v1.9

Hi, handing over release duties for ShrinkRay, our batch image-resizing CLI. For your security review: all binaries are built reproducibly, checksums are published alongside each tag, and the resize worker pool no longer shells out to external tools. I rotated the signing material last Tuesday per the quarterly schedule and revoked the prior key in the trust store. Verification steps are in the runbook; please confirm the chain before approving. The active release signing key is as follows:

rollout seal: bky4_V7oo

## Step 3: Switch Proselint-NG over

Almost done — this step swaps the old docs linter for Proselint-NG in CI. Heads up for review: the rule IDs changed, so any inline suppressions in the docs need updating (there's a codemod for that in `tools/`). The new linter won't start without an explicit config, and the defaults are stricter than before. Here's the config the migrated pipeline expects.

config for bawef-tajof:
RALMIR_PIN=7092
RALMIR_METRICS_HOST=metrics.ralmir.paliqcorp.corp
RALMIR_LOG_LEVEL=error
RALMIR_TENANT=tamix

Hi team,

Before I hand off the 3.2 release, please note the humidity sensor drift reported on Verdana controllers in the Elmbrook trial site. Drift exceeds 4% after roughly ten days of continuous operation; firmware 3.2.1 adds an automatic recalibration cycle every 72 hours. Support should advise growers to install 3.2.1 and trigger a manual recalibration once. The hotfix bundle must be verified before distribution, so I'm including the signing key used for the 3.2.1 packages below.

release key, fahof-yagap: bky3_m5d

CI troubleshooting — Gatewise turnstile counter

Counts drift on the Bramfield arena staging rig when the sync job overlaps the nightly reset. Kill the overlap: stagger cron by 10 min. Do not manually patch totals; the reconciler will overwrite them. Reference the trace token below when paging the hardware crew.

session token of kafop-yahop = htk4_fa63